通用在线编程版本选择什么
-
在选择通用在线编程版本时,有几个关键因素需要考虑。首先,你需要考虑你的编程需求和技能水平。不同的版本可能适合不同的编程任务和不同的编程语言。其次,你需要考虑你的预算和资源。一些版本可能需要付费或需要额外的硬件或软件支持。最后,你还需要考虑版本的稳定性和支持程度。以下是几个常见的通用在线编程版本供你选择。
-
Cloud9: Cloud9是一个基于云的集成开发环境,支持多种编程语言,包括JavaScript、Python、Ruby等。它提供了一个易于使用的界面和丰富的功能,如代码自动完成、调试器和版本控制集成。Cloud9还允许多人协同工作,方便团队开发。
-
Repl.it: Repl.it是一个在线代码编辑器和编译器,支持多种编程语言,如Python、JavaScript、C++等。它提供了一个简洁的界面和强大的功能,如代码自动完成、实时预览和调试器。Repl.it还可以将你的代码部署到云端,方便与他人共享和展示你的项目。
-
Glitch: Glitch是一个基于云的编程环境,主要用于Web开发。它支持多种前端开发技术,如HTML、CSS和JavaScript,并提供了一个易于使用的界面和丰富的功能。Glitch还允许你与他人协同工作,并提供了一个社区来分享和发现项目。
-
GitPod: GitPod是一个基于云的集成开发环境,专门用于GitHub上的项目。它提供了与GitHub无缝集成的功能,使你可以在浏览器中直接编辑和调试你的代码。GitPod还支持多种编程语言和工具,并提供了自动化的开发环境配置。
综上所述,选择通用在线编程版本时,你需要根据自己的需求和资源来选择适合你的版本。无论选择哪个版本,都要确保它能够满足你的编程需求,并提供稳定的性能和良好的支持。
1年前 -
-
在选择通用在线编程版本时,有几个关键要考虑的因素。
-
语言支持:首先要考虑的是所选择的在线编程版本是否支持你想要使用的编程语言。不同的在线编程版本可能支持不同的编程语言,所以在选择之前要先确定自己想要使用的编程语言是什么。
-
功能和特性:不同的在线编程版本可能具有不同的功能和特性,包括代码自动补全、调试工具、版本控制、团队协作等。根据自己的需求,选择一个功能和特性齐全的在线编程版本可以提高工作效率。
-
用户界面:用户界面对于编程体验来说非常重要。一个简洁、直观的界面可以减少学习成本,并且提高使用的舒适度。在选择在线编程版本时,可以先试用一下,看看界面是否符合自己的喜好。
-
可用性和稳定性:在线编程版本需要稳定可靠,能够在任何时间和地点都能够访问和使用。同时,还需要考虑在线编程版本的性能,是否能够处理大规模的代码和复杂的计算任务。
-
社区支持和文档:一个好的在线编程版本应该有一个强大的社区支持和丰富的文档资源。社区可以提供帮助和解答问题,文档资源可以提供学习和参考资料。在选择在线编程版本时,可以查看一下社区和文档资源是否丰富,并且是否有活跃的用户社群。
1年前 -
-
通用在线编程版本选择主要取决于以下几个方面:
-
编程语言:不同的在线编程平台支持不同的编程语言,所以首先需要确定你要使用的编程语言。常见的编程语言包括Java、Python、C++、JavaScript等。
-
功能和特性:不同的在线编程平台提供不同的功能和特性,比如代码自动补全、调试工具、版本控制等。根据你的需求,选择一个提供了你所需功能的平台。
-
学习资源:有些在线编程平台提供了丰富的学习资源,比如教程、示例代码、编程挑战等,这对于初学者来说非常有帮助。
-
社区支持:在线编程平台的社区支持也是一个重要的考虑因素。一个活跃的社区可以提供解答问题、交流经验、分享资源等。
-
价格和付费模式:一些在线编程平台提供了免费的基本功能,但是要使用高级功能需要付费。所以需要考虑你的预算和对高级功能的需求。
下面是一些常见的在线编程平台供你参考:
-
Repl.it:支持多种编程语言,提供了代码编辑器、终端、调试工具等功能。有一个活跃的社区和丰富的学习资源。
-
CodePen:主要用于前端开发,支持HTML、CSS和JavaScript。提供了实时预览功能,方便调试和展示。
-
LeetCode:专注于算法和数据结构的在线编程平台,提供了大量的编程题目和解答,适合算法练习和面试准备。
-
GitHub:虽然GitHub不是一个专门的在线编程平台,但它提供了代码托管、版本控制和协作等功能,非常适合团队合作和开源项目。
-
Codingame:通过游戏方式来学习和练习编程,提供了各种挑战和竞赛,非常有趣和富有挑战性。
最终选择哪个在线编程平台取决于你的具体需求和偏好,可以根据以上几个方面进行权衡和比较,选择最适合自己的平台。
1年前 -